PROJECT: KING SAUD UNIVERSITY, RIYADH

Engaged in execution of on-site monitoring, service, support & maintenance of Honeywell Building Automation system as well as third party control equipments. Currently handling 7 buildings with Honeywell Building Management System, with LonWorks® LonTalk as primary open communication protocol.

Work Scope
> Preventive as well as corrective maintenance in accordance with customer service agreement
> Supervision of installation, testing and commissioning of field devices e.g. actuators, sensors/transducers, flow switches and meters
> Fault diagnosis and rectification in HVAC as well as Access Control systems
> Configuration and performance tuning of Direct Digital Control points and parameters as per field and customer requirements
> Configuration and optimization of control networks
> HMI Server & Workstation integration
> Sequence of Operation programming, downloading, and commissioning of network for Chilled Water Systems and Air Handling Units, with following devices:
• Honeywell XL800 Plant controllers with panel I/O and distributed LON I/O modules
• Honeywell XL500 Smart Plant controllers with distributed LON I/O modules
• Honeywell XL10 Smart Variable Air Volume controllers
• Loytec EIA709 LON over IP Switches and Routers
> Ensuring customer satisfaction with regular meetings and providing proposals for system performance optimization
